Our CineBench 9.5 test suite shows the rendering performance of the AMD X2 processor as faster than the T2600, probably due to its continued lack of strong floating point arithmetic performance. In both of the 3D Studio Max tests the T2600 just edges past the X2 processor however, putting the CPU’s performance in a better light.

In our SPECviewperf test suite, the T2600 is able to take a performance lead in just two of the eight results.
